Berwick and Morgan City are places in Louisiana.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Morgan City has the higher population (11,208 vs 4,680 in Berwick). Berwick has the higher median household income ($57,708 vs $56,729 in Morgan City). Berwick has the higher median home value ($188,000 vs $146,100 in Morgan City).
